Monrovia, Liberia, Nov. 26,2019: President George Manneh Weah has appointed Daddy Gibson as acting head of the National Bureau of Concession until a new director can be appointed.

On Sunday, former Director Gregory Coleman of the Bureau submitted his letter of resignation to the President and thanked him for allowing him to serve in the CDC government. But some inside sources have discoursed to us that, Hon. Coleman feels insecured working his two deputies that were reinstated by the president after they were suspended for assaulting him, Gregory Coleman.

In a related development, the Executive Mansion has said that, president George Manneh Weah has accepted the resignation of former Director Gregory Coleman and appointed Daddy Gibson immediately as acting held.
Daddy Gibson is the current Deputy Director for Administration at the National Bureau of Concession (NBC) and one of the two deputies Directors that were suspended by president Weah for assaulting former NBC Director, Gregory Coleman at the entity office in sinkor.
